.banner-section_root__crrZ_:before{width:60%;-webkit-clip-path:polygon(0 0,100% 0,50% 100%,0 100%);clip-path:polygon(0 0,100% 0,50% 100%,0 100%);background:linear-gradient(9deg,hsla(0,0%,100%,0) 5%,hsla(0,0%,100%,0) 15%,hsla(0,0%,100%,.4) 28%,hsla(0,0%,100%,.6) 55%,hsla(0,0%,100%,.8) 102%);opacity:.9}.dark .banner-section_root__crrZ_:before{background:linear-gradient(10deg,hsla(0,0%,100%,0) 5%,hsla(0,0%,100%,0) 15%,hsla(0,0%,100%,.4) 28%,hsla(0,0%,100%,.6) 55%,hsla(0,0%,100%,.8) 102%);opacity:.04}.banner-section_description__TNCNu{max-width:36.5rem}.banner-section_wrapper__YBsjB{padding-left:2rem;padding-right:2rem;max-width:1400px}@media(min-width:1410px){.banner-section_wrapper__YBsjB{padding-left:1rem;padding-right:1rem}}.study-plan-section_card__H_H8U{max-width:17.25rem}.study-plan-section_card__H_H8U:before{content:"";display:block;height:.25rem;width:100%;border-radius:.5rem}.study-plan-section_image__DITIZ{margin-left:auto;margin-right:auto;margin-bottom:1rem;height:104px}.study-plan-section_button__FfhJJ{margin-left:auto;margin-right:auto;width:-moz-fit-content;width:fit-content;flex-direction:row-reverse;border-width:1px}@media (min-width:1024px){.study-plan-section_button__FfhJJ{padding:.25rem .875rem;font-size:.875rem;line-height:1.8}}.home-banner-animation_root__AdcSo{width:29.25rem;height:22.8125rem}.home-banner-animation_technology__gsy_r{--technology-scale:0.7;position:absolute;animation:home-banner-animation_float__N7rnq 3s ease-in-out infinite alternate;scale:var(--technology-scale)}.home-banner-animation_technology__gsy_r.home-banner-animation_adobe__MAVq2{right:57%;top:6%;scale:calc(var(--technology-scale) - .2)}.home-banner-animation_technology__gsy_r.home-banner-animation_gemini__7xF5f{top:4%;right:29%;scale:calc(var(--technology-scale) - .2)}.home-banner-animation_technology__gsy_r.home-banner-animation_gpt__doNAZ{right:43%;top:24%}.home-banner-animation_technology__gsy_r.home-banner-animation_mcp__K4j8p{scale:calc(var(--technology-scale) - .5);top:77%;right:29%}.home-banner-animation_technology__gsy_r.home-banner-animation_copilot__8VbVb{right:57%;top:58%;scale:calc(var(--technology-scale) - .3)}.home-banner-animation_technology__gsy_r.home-banner-animation_cursor__zUw_b{right:45%;top:73%;scale:calc(var(--technology-scale) - .3)}.home-banner-animation_technology__gsy_r.home-banner-animation_claude__gUEKu{right:37%;top:56%}.home-banner-animation_technology__gsy_r.home-banner-animation_center__nQHMu{right:42%;top:40%;animation:none!important}.home-banner-animation_technology__gsy_r.home-banner-animation_adobe__MAVq2,.home-banner-animation_technology__gsy_r.home-banner-animation_copilot__8VbVb{animation-delay:-1.5s}.home-banner-animation_technology__gsy_r.home-banner-animation_gpt__doNAZ,.home-banner-animation_technology__gsy_r.home-banner-animation_mcp__K4j8p{animation-delay:-1s}.home-banner-animation_technology__gsy_r.home-banner-animation_claude__gUEKu,.home-banner-animation_technology__gsy_r.home-banner-animation_cursor__zUw_b{animation-delay:-.5s}@media (min-width:1024px){.home-banner-animation_root__AdcSo{width:48.375rem;height:37.25rem}.home-banner-animation_technology__gsy_r.home-banner-animation_center__nQHMu{right:44%;top:42%}.home-banner-animation_technology__gsy_r{--technology-scale:1}}@keyframes home-banner-animation_float__N7rnq{0%{transform:translateY(0)}to{transform:translateY(1rem)}}